Installation Procedure

WARNING: This page is about a different car, the 2006 GMC Sierra, 2006 GMC Cab & Chassis Sierra, 2006 Chevrolet Silverado, and 2006 Chevrolet Cab & Chassis Silverado. However, it is still accessible from the selected car via links, so may be relevant.
  1. Install the upper control arm.
  2. Fig 1: Installing Upper Control Arm (25/35-Series 4WD)
    GM376756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  3. Install the upper control arm bolts (4), the 25/35 Series for the 4WD.
  4. NOTE: Refer to Fastener Notice in Cautions and Notices.
  5. Install the upper control arm nuts and the adjustment cams (2), the 25/35 Series for the 4WD.

    Tighten:  Tighten the nuts to 190 N.m (140 lb ft).

  6. For the 25/35-Series 4WD, install the control arm using the following procedure:
    1. Install the upper control arm.
    2. Install the upper control arm bolts (4).
    3. Install the upper control arm nuts and adjuster cams (2).
  7. Fig 2: Installing Upper Control Arm (15-Series 2WD/4WD and 25/35 Series 2WD)
    GM376754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  8. For 15-Series 2WD/4WD and 25/35 Series 2WD, install the control arm using the following procedure:
    1. Install the upper control arm.
    2. Install the upper control arm bolts (4).
    3. Install the upper control arm nuts and the adjustment cams (2).
  9. Connect the upper control arm to the steering knuckle.
  10. Install a new nut to the upper ball joint stud.

    Tighten:  Tighten the nut to 50 N.m (37 lb ft).

  11. Install the wheel drive shaft. Refer to Wheel Drive Shaft Replacement in Wheel Drive Shafts.
  12. Fig 3: View Of Retaining Bolts For Brake Hose And Wheel Speed Sensor Brackets
    GM367084Courtesy of GENERAL MOTORS CORP.
  13. Install the retaining bolts for the brake hose and wheel speed sensor brackets.

    Tighten:  Tighten the bolts to 9 N.m (80 lb in).

  14. Install the tire and wheel. Refer to Tire and Wheel Removal and Installation in Tires and Wheels.
  15. Remove the safety stands.
  16. Lower the vehicle.
  17. Verify the wheel alignment. Refer to Measuring Wheel Alignment in Wheel Alignment.
